+# Purpose: This perl script will parse HWP Attribute XML files
+# and add attribute information to a file called fapi2AttributeIds.H
+
+use strict;
+
+sub help {
+ print ("Usage: ppeParseAttributeInfo.pl <output dir> <attr-xml-file1> [<attr-xml-file2> ...]\n");
+ print (" This perl script will parse attribute XML files and create the following files:\n");
+ print (" - fapi2AttributeIds.H. Contains IDs, type, value enums and other information\n");
+ print (" - fapi2ChipEcFeature.C. Contains a function to query chip EC features\n");
+ print (" - fapi2AttributePlatCheck.H. Contains compile time checks that all attributes are\n");
+ print (" handled by the platform\n");
+ print (" - fapi2AttributesSupported.html Contains the HWPF attributes supported\n");
+ print (" - fapi2AttrInfo.csv Used to process Attribute Override Text files\n");
+ print (" - fapi2AttrEnumInfo.csv Used to process Attribute Override Text files\n");
+}

+ #----------------------------------------------------------------------
+ # Print the Attribute ID and calculated value to fapiAttributeIds.H and
+ # fapiAttributeIds.txt. The value for an attribute is a hash value
+ # generated from the attribute name, this ties a specific value to a
+ # specific attribute name. This is done for Cronus so that if a HWP is
+ # not recompiled against a new eCMD/Cronus version where the attributes
+ # have changed then there will not be a mismatch in enumerator values.
+ # This is a 28bit hash value because the Initfile compiler has a
+ # requirement that the top nibble of the 32 bit attribute ID be zero to
+ # store flags
+ #----------------------------------------------------------------------
+ if (! exists $attr->{id})
+ {
+ print ("fapiParseAttributeInfo.pl ERROR. Attribute 'id' missing in $infile\n");
+ exit(1);
+ }
+
+ if (exists($attrIdHash{$attr->{id}}))
+ {
+ # Two different attributes with the same id!
+ print ("fapiParseAttributeInfo.pl ERROR. Duplicate Attribute id $attr->{id} in $infile\\n");
+ exit(1);
+ }
+
+ # Calculate a 28 bit hash value.
+ my $attrHash128Bit = md5_hex($attr->{id});
+ my $attrHash28Bit = substr($attrHash128Bit, 0, 7);
+
+ # Print the attribute ID/value to fapiAttributeIds.H
+ print AIFILE " $attr->{id} = 0x$attrHash28Bit,\n";
+
+ if (exists($attrValHash{$attrHash28Bit}))
+ {
+ # Two different attributes generate the same hash-value!
+ print ("fapiParseAttributeInfo.pl ERROR. Duplicate attr id hash value for $attr->{id} in $infile\ \n");
+ exit(1);
+ }
+
+ $attrIdHash{$attr->{id}} = $attrHash28Bit;
+ $attrValHash{$attrHash28Bit} = 1;
+ }
+ };
+ }
+}
